Atari's Transformers Game Goes Gold!!!

The game site Gigex has posted news that Atari has confirmed that their Transformers PlayStation 2 game, based on the 20 year old Hasbro franchise, has gone GOLD! Check out the news post HERE.
The 20-year-old franchise gets a slammin' new game. Yes, you're that old. Details in disguise... Atari confirmed earlier today that Transformers, the PlayStation 2 exclusive title based on the 20-year-old mega franchise from Hasbro, has gone gold. The title is primed (no pun intended) for a May 11th release worldwide. The game, which is developed by Atari's Melbourne House, is a fast-paced, third-person action shooter game featuring countless enemies, immense battles and intense boss fights spanning eight environments across the Earth and on Cybertron, the Autobots force's home world.
